CAS 345631-78-9
:3-pyridin-3-yl-1,2,4-oxadiazole-5(2H)-thione
Description:
3-Pyridin-3-yl-1,2,4-oxadiazole-5(2H)-thione is a heterocyclic compound characterized by the presence of both a pyridine ring and an oxadiazole moiety. The structure features a thione functional group, which is a sulfur-containing derivative of a ketone. This compound typically exhibits properties such as moderate solubility in polar organic solvents and may show varying degrees of stability depending on environmental conditions. It is of interest in medicinal chemistry and materials science due to its potential biological activities, including antimicrobial and anticancer properties. The presence of the pyridine ring can enhance its ability to interact with biological targets, while the oxadiazole structure may contribute to its electronic properties. Additionally, the thione group can participate in various chemical reactions, making this compound versatile for synthetic applications. Overall, 3-pyridin-3-yl-1,2,4-oxadiazole-5(2H)-thione is a compound of interest for further research in both theoretical and applied chemistry contexts.
Formula:C7H5N3OS
InChI:InChI=1/C7H5N3OS/c12-7-9-6(10-11-7)5-2-1-3-8-4-5/h1-4H,(H,9,10,12)
SMILES:c1cc(cnc1)c1nc(=S)o[nH]1
Synonyms:- 1,2,4-Oxadiazole-5-Thiol, 3-(3-Pyridinyl)-
- 3-(Pyridin-3-Yl)-1,2,4-Oxadiazole-5-Thiol
